SHANGHAI, Aug 15 (SMM) –

Rebar futures prices closed down 0.84% at 3,641 yuan/mt, hitting a record low in this quarter.

On the supply side, current profit erosion shifted BF-based steel mills towards profitable materials, and led EF-based steel mills to hover around a break-even point. Their incentive to produce rebar was weak, slightly cutting rebar production. On the demand side, terminal demand in various places picked up amid waning impact of extreme weather, but sliding rebar future prices dragged down prices of finished products. Rebar market activity appeared muted amid prudent sentiment.

From the follow-up point of view, weak social financial data was released last Friday. On the raw material side, a range-bound movement of iron ore prices was reported, and coke prices temporarily stabilized after four rounds of increases. On the finished product side, more unbalanced fundamentals were felt from impact of a slack season demand lingering and prolonged pick-up of inventory. Cost support and a rally in demand will leave rebar prices with limited room to creep down on the near-term horizon. Impact of real estate data to be issued tomorrow on steel prices will deserve to be watched.

[Iran] The Iranian semi-finished steel market has recently shown a distinct divergence between domestic and export sectors. In the billet segment, export trading remained subdued due to shipping constraints, heightened maritime risks, and cooling regional demand, with export offers softening to 410–415 USD/tonne FOB and concluded transactions limited mostly to 10,000–15,000-tonne barge consignments or small regional lots; by contrast, the domestic market performed strongly, buoyed by the sharp depreciation of the local currency and summer power shortages. In the slab segment, export quotes edged down slightly to 420 USD/tonne FOB; however, severe geopolitical risks, strict compliance scrutiny by shipowners, and the necessity to reroute shipments via Oman or the UAE significantly inflated logistical costs and fulfillment uncertainty, sending overseas buying interest to freezing point and leaving the market devoid of major deals.

[Europe] As the European summer holiday season draws to a close, hot-rolled coil (HRC) spot prices across Northwest Europe and Italy saw narrow rangebound gains. Ex-works prices in Northwest Europe settled at 733 EUR/tonne EXW (approx. 851 USD/tonne), while Italian ex-works quotes stood at 727 EUR/tonne EXW (approx. 844 USD/tonne). On the supply side, some Northwest European mills actively offered November shipments to Southern Europe, raising quotes to 790 EUR/tonne DDP (approx. 917.50 USD/tonne), while certain Italian suppliers elevated quotes to 750–760 EUR/tonne DDP (approx. 870–883 USD/tonne). However, with downstream end-user demand recovering sluggishly and buyers unable to pass on higher costs, these elevated price levels were largely rejected by the market. In the import sector, Turkish mills held export offers to Europe steady at 565–580 EUR/tonne CFR (approx. 656–673 USD/tonne, excluding duties), though buyer interest remained minimal due to compounded tariff, quota, and compliance risks.

Pada 3 September, total inventaris rebar minggu ini adalah 6,4776 juta ton, turun 94.900 ton WoW, turun 1,44% WoW, dan naik 17,55% YoY berdasarkan kalender lunar. Total inventaris wire rod minggu ini adalah 1,4483 juta ton, turun 40.200 ton WoW, turun 2,70% WoW, dan naik 12,85% YoY berdasarkan kalender lunar.
